Basement Waterproofing in Saint-Liboire, Qc

Problem

Water was still to seep into our client's basement, despite him redoing his french drain recently. During the free inspection, our specialist Jorge explained that the French drain, despite its popularity, can have certain limitations. It can get clogged due to the accumulation of soil inside. Besides, its maintenance is costly and time-consuming, which requires excavation.

 

Solution

- We installed the WaterGuard interior drainage system around the perimeter of the basement, on the foundation footing. The WaterGuard pipes have a 3/8-inch protruding flange to channel water from the walls directly into the system. Additionally, the WaterGuard system features a series of openings for easy access to the drains for cleaning, inspection, or repairs.

- We connected the drain to our revolutionary SuperSump sump pump, which, thanks to the Zoeller pump, can absorb up to approximately 14,500 liters of water per hour.

- We installed a discharge line with our IceGuard system to prevent any flooding in case of freezing of the discharge line.

Waterproofing a basement in Trois-rives, Qc

When you suffer from water infiltration in your basement, always check whether your sump pump is working efficiently.

This is what we advised our client who had contacted us asking for our advice!

The TripleSafe sump pump, such as the one installed in our client’s basement in Trois-Rives, is designed to protect you from any problems that might occur with standard sump pumps.  As well as an alarm to alert your attention to any problems, it also uses a specially designed Ultra Sump battery (not an automobile or marine battery) and another pump to backup the primary pump. This ensures the TripleSafe sump pump continues to work even in case of a power failure or pump malfunction.

Our FlexiSpan System to the rescue !

Facing an alarming vertical crack inside the basement, the homeowner in Saint-Damase seeked our help. Our specialist explained in details how this cracks is driving water infiltration inside the basement, and thus increase humidity levels which will deteriorate the quality of air inside the house. 

As a remedy, we installed our revolutionary FlexiSpan system including a polyurethane-based sealing with a second membrane that will cover the crack and push any escaping water infiltration to the drainage system.
